Jamestown  (uj.edu)  The 21st-ranked University of Jamestown men’s basketball team opened up a 20-point first half lead, then shot 65 percent in the second half on the way to a 95-68 victory over Concordia (Neb.) University Saturday afternoon at Harold Newman Arena.

THE BASICS
FINAL SCORE: (21) Jamestown 95, Concordia 68
LOCATION: Harold Newman Arena, Jamestown, ND
RECORDS: Jamestown 19-4 (9-4 Great Plains Athletic Conference), Concordia 11-11 (4-10 GPAC)

HOW IT HAPPENED
*Jon Purintun (SR/Linton, ND) scored seven of Jamestown’s first 10 points as the Jimmies opened up leads of 10-0 and 24-12 midway through the first half.
*Isaiah Dobson (JR/Stillwater, MN) gave UJ its largest lead of the first half, 15 points, with a three-pointer at the 3:50 mark.
*Brady Birch (SO/Melrose, MN) closed out the half with Jamestown’s last five points to make it a 20-point game (48-28) heading to the break.
*The Jimmies shot 17-for-26 in the second half, including 6 for 10 from three-point range.
*Concordia was only able to cut the lead down to 13 points at the 12:56 mark following Grant Wragge’s basket.

FOR UJ
*The Jimmies had two players finish with 20 or more points. Kevin Oberweiser (SR/Drummond, MT) poured in a game-high 24 and Purintun finished with 20.
*Brock Schrom (SO/Grand Rapids, MN) filled the stat sheet with 14 points, seven rebounds, and five blocked shots.
*Both Oberweiser and Purintun shot 8-of-13 from the field, with Oberweiser connecting on five three-pointers and Purintun two.
*Jamestown turned the ball over just 12 times while shooting 59.3 percent overall.

FOR CONCORDIA
*Brevin Sloup was the only Bulldog in double figures, scoring 16.
*A trio of players–Tanner Shuck, Justin Wiersema, and Sammy Adjei–all had nine points.
*Adjei also had seven rebounds.
*The Bulldogs had a three-game winning streak, their longest of the season, come to an end.
